Pulling for the team


Robert Barker/University Photography

From left: Siddharth Khasnavis '08, Engineering, Jacqueline Ma '08, Arts, Katherine Johnson '07, Engineering, and Alexandru Anastase '05, Arts, all members of Team Awesome, engage in a tug of war during the Solar Decathlon Decathlon held on North Campus on Oct. 17. The event was held to publicize and celebrate the Cornell Solar Decathlon team's interdisciplinary collaborative project to build a sustainable housing prototype.
